Toilet plunging services involve using specialized tools to clear blockages in toilet bowls and drain pipes. When a toilet becomes clogged, waste and water can back up, causing overflows or slow drainage. A professional plumber or service provider typically employs a plunger designed for toilets, which creates a seal around the drain opening and applies pressure to dislodge the obstruction. This process is often a quick and effective way to restore proper function without the need for more invasive repairs or replacements.
These services are essential for resolving common problems such as toilet backups, slow drainage, or recurring clogs. Blockages can be caused by a variety of issues, including excessive toilet paper, foreign objects, or buildup within the pipes. In some cases, a clog may be stubborn or located deeper within the plumbing system, requiring a professional with the right tools and experience to safely and thoroughly clear the obstruction. Addressing these issues promptly helps prevent water damage, foul odors, and further plumbing complications.

The overview below groups typical Toilet Plunging proj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pasadena,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ine plunging jobs in Pasadena and nearby areas range from $75 to $150. Many common clogs that require basic plunging fall within this range, making it a budget-friendly option for homeowners.
Moderate Clearing - More involved drain blockages or partial pipe clogs usually cost between $150 and $300. These projects are common and can include resolving stubborn or recurring issues with a standard service provider.
Full Toilet Replacement - Replacing a toilet, including removal and installation, generally costs between $250 and $600. Larger, more complex projects or high-end fixtures can push costs higher but are less frequent.
Extensive Plumbing Repairs - Major pipe repairs or replacements connected to toilet plumbing can range from $1,000 to over $3,000 depending on the scope. These larger projects are less common but may be necessary for extensive plumbing iss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a toilet to overflow and need plunging? A toilet may overflow due to a blockage in the drain or a buildup of waste that prevents proper flushing, requiring professional plunging services to clear the obstruction.
How can I tell if my toilet is clogged? Signs of a clog include a toilet that won’t flush completely, slow draining water, or frequent backups, indicating a need for expert plunging assistance.
Are there different types of plungers for various toilet issues? Yes, there are different styles such as cup plungers and flange plungers, which are used depending on the severity and nature of the clog.
What should I do if my toilet keeps clogging repeatedly? Recurrent clogs may suggest underlying issues like pipe obstructions or vent problems, and a professional plumber can assess and resolve these concerns.
